Magnet fishing! I’ve lived here 13 years and it is the best social group I’ve ever been a part of. Each week we put magnets in the harbor and pull up relics and junk - couple weeks ago we found a computer with two bricks taped to it. We’ve gotten over 200 Scooters in 2023. Afterward we go to a bar and hang out even outside of fishing. A great group of quirky and cool people and such a good vibe for introverts - extroverts and any one inbetween. Some folks don’t have/want equipment and just go for the hang. A great way to spend time in the harbor and with our local ecology.

Every Thursday 6-8!
